Error recovery messaging plays a crucial role in the way users interact with digital platforms, significantly affecting their experience and perception of a service. When systems encounter problems, whether due to connectivity issues, invalid inputs, or unexpected application behavior, the manner in which these errors are communicated can determine whether a user feels frustrated, confused, or supported. Thoughtfully designed error messages not only inform users about what went wrong but also guide them toward resolving issues efficiently, which fosters confidence and trust in the system.

A primary function of error recovery messaging is clarity. Users are often unfamiliar with the technical details behind a malfunction, and vague or overly technical messages can leave them feeling helpless. For instance, a generic “An error has occurred” provides no actionable insight. Conversely, a message such as “Your payment could not be processed because your card number was entered incorrectly. Please check and try again” directly identifies the problem and gives a clear path forward. By reducing ambiguity, systems can prevent confusion and reduce the likelihood of repeated mistakes. Clarity also minimizes cognitive load, allowing users to focus on corrective actions instead of deciphering what went wrong.

Beyond clarity, timeliness is a key factor. Prompt feedback during error events ensures that users do not continue down a path that leads to more significant problems. For example, if a user attempts to submit a form with missing required fields, immediate inline messages highlighting exactly which fields need attention prevent frustration and save time. Delayed or after-the-fact notifications can exacerbate user stress, as they might have already invested effort into an action that ultimately fails. Real-time error feedback makes the experience feel responsive and attentive, demonstrating that the system is actively guiding the user rather than passively reporting failures.

Error messages also serve an educational purpose, helping users learn correct behaviors and avoid future errors. When a system explains not just what went wrong but also why it happened and how to prevent it, users gain understanding and become more self-sufficient. For instance, a message indicating that a password must include a special character and at least one numeral educates the user for future account creation attempts. Over time, this proactive communication reduces recurring errors and fosters a smoother, more confident interaction with the platform.

Design and tone are equally important in shaping user perception during error recovery. The emotional impact of error messages should not be underestimated, as users can feel frustration, anxiety, or even embarrassment when they encounter failures. Employing a supportive and neutral tone helps mitigate negative feelings. Messages that blame the user, such as “You entered the wrong format again,” can erode trust, whereas phrasing like “It seems there’s an issue with this input. Let’s correct it together” encourages collaboration and reassures users that errors are normal and fixable. By addressing the psychological aspects of errors, messaging can transform potentially frustrating moments into manageable, even educational, interactions.

Consistency in error messaging contributes significantly to usability. Uniform language, placement, and formatting create predictability, allowing users to quickly recognize and respond to errors. For instance, consistently highlighting invalid fields in red with a small explanatory note adjacent to the input field creates an intuitive pattern that users quickly learn. Inconsistent messages or unpredictable error locations force users to hunt for information, increasing effort and diminishing confidence. A consistent approach not only streamlines task completion but also communicates that the platform is thoughtfully designed and reliable.

Accessibility considerations are another critical aspect of effective error recovery messaging. Messages should be perceivable and understandable by all users, including those relying on screen readers or other assistive technologies. Clear, concise text, supplemented with appropriate ARIA labels and non-text cues such as icons or color contrasts, ensures that users with different abilities can identify and resolve issues. Accessibility-focused error messaging not only complies with inclusive design principles but also broadens the user base and strengthens overall satisfaction.

Error recovery messaging is also vital in shaping user trust and loyalty. Platforms that fail to communicate issues effectively risk alienating users, who may abandon tasks or switch to competitors. Conversely, platforms that provide detailed, empathetic, and actionable feedback reinforce the perception of reliability and competence. Users are more likely to return to a service they perceive as understanding and supportive, even when technical problems arise. This long-term trust translates to stronger engagement, retention, and advocacy, emphasizing that messaging is not merely functional but a strategic component of user experience.

Integration with automated assistance, such as guided troubleshooting or context-sensitive help, further enhances the utility of error messages. Linking messages to relevant knowledge base articles, step-by-step instructions, or AI-driven suggestions allows users to resolve issues without leaving the platform or contacting support. This seamless approach reduces frustration and empowers users to complete tasks independently. When combined with clear, timely, and empathetic messaging, guided recovery transforms errors from obstacles into opportunities for reinforcing user competence and confidence.

In addition, error recovery messaging supports operational efficiency for organizations. By preemptively providing clear instructions, platforms reduce the volume of support inquiries and improve first-time resolution rates. Users who can resolve issues independently require fewer intervention resources, allowing support teams to focus on more complex problems. This efficiency not only lowers operational costs but also enhances the overall user experience, as users feel capable and supported rather than burdened by unnecessary friction.

Ultimately, well-designed error recovery messaging is an essential element of user-centric design. It bridges the gap between system limitations and user expectations, transforming moments of failure into opportunities for clarity, learning, and reassurance. By combining clear communication, timely feedback, supportive tone, consistency, accessibility, and integration with guidance tools, platforms can minimize frustration, enhance usability, and cultivate trust. Errors, while inevitable in any system, need not lead to negative experiences; with careful messaging, they become manageable and even constructive aspects of the user journey. Effective error recovery messaging demonstrates that a platform values its users’ time, attention, and confidence, fostering a relationship that extends beyond mere functionality to genuine user satisfaction.
